Monika Melnychuk illustrates for NC State Alumni Magazine

Monika Melnychuk illustrates for NC State Alumni Magazine

Illustrator Monika Melnychuk gives new meaning to the phrase ‘creating a buzz.’ In her recent illustration for NC State Alumni Magazine, Monika worked alongside art director Victoria Cumbee to illustrate the Spring 2021 cover and 6 page feature on beekeeper extraordinaire Leigh-Kathryn Bonner. Tapping into her clever and eccentric style Monika brilliantly showcases Bonner’s personality while her unique lettering technique playfully narrates the Bee Downtown story.

Dave Murray illustrates Neighbourhood Stamps

Dave Murray illustrates Neighbourhood Stamps

The streets of Toronto have taken a new turn with Neighbourhood Stamps created by illustrator Dave Murray. A self-proclaimed Torontophile, Dave uses his graphic style and bold line work to depict iconic landmarks unique to each neighbourhood. Drawing on his experience working with Canada Post, Dave creates his ever-expanding collection of scenic city views, from the well-known Scarborough Bluffs to hidden gems such as 77 Yarmouth Rd.
